As a (Senior) CRO & Personalisation Consultant, you will take ownership of CRO initiatives for enterprise clients, collaborating closely with developers, project managers, analytics experts, and UX specialists to plan, execute, and analyse AB tests and personalisation campaigns. Your Responsibilities Drive the end-to-end execution of A/B tests and personalisation campaigns – from ideation and hypothesis development to concept refinement, technical specification, developer briefings, analysis of results, and deriving next steps. Work hands-on with Optimizely and Adobe Target to test hypotheses and measure impact based on clearly defined KPIs. Use GA4 and Contentsquare to analyse user behaviour, identify pain points, and generate insights to fuel new optimisation ideas. Collaborate closely with developers, project managers, UX designers, and product owners to ensure technical feasibility and alignment with both market goals and overarching business KPIs. Act as a strategic consultant and key point of contact for client stakeholders, adapting communication and guidance to varying levels of experimentation maturity. Contribute to a cross-functional team running a large-scale, international experimentation and personalisation programme within a clearly defined global governance framework. Ensure smooth coordination between central and local stakeholders, and align market-specific activities with the overall global experimentation strategy and roadmap.
